How to Search for Bellefontaine Municipal Court Cases Online?
Unfortunately, the Bellefontaine Municipal Court doesn't offer a fully online case search system readily available to the public like some larger courts. This makes accessing information slightly more challenging. Your best options are:
-
Visiting the Court Clerk's Office: This is the most reliable method. You can visit the Bellefontaine Municipal Court clerk's office in person during business hours. The staff can assist you with your search, providing case information based on the details you provide (case number, defendant's name, etc.). Be prepared to provide as much information as possible to expedite the process.
-
Contacting the Court Clerk's Office by Phone: You can call the court clerk's office directly. They can answer your questions and possibly provide some information over the phone, although they may require you to visit in person for more detailed searches or requests for official documents.
-
Using a Third-Party Legal Research Database (Subscription Required): Some commercial legal research databases may contain information about Bellefontaine Municipal Court cases. However, accessing these databases typically requires a paid subscription, which can be costly.
What Information Do I Need to Search for a Case?
The more information you can provide, the easier it will be to locate the case. Useful information includes:
- Case Number: This is the most efficient way to find a specific case.
- Defendant's Name: Include the full name, including any middle initials or previous names.
- Date of the Offense: Knowing the approximate date of the alleged offense can help narrow the search.
- Address: The defendant's address may be helpful, particularly if you only know the defendant's name.

What Types of Cases are Heard in Bellefontaine Municipal Court?
The Bellefontaine Municipal Court handles a range of misdemeanor offenses and civil matters within Logan County's jurisdiction. These can include traffic violations, minor criminal offenses, and small claims disputes. More serious felony cases would be handled in a higher court.
